Looking for an interesting diversion? The HSL has just installed their latest display on the third floor as you enter the library. Charles Darwin: His Voyage of Discovery is the theme.
Darwin's birthday is Sunday, February 12th. Every year Darwin Day is celebrated throughout the world with various displays and programs. The display at the HSL consists of books from both the Natural Sciences Library and the UW Special Collections published by Darwin. Interesting realia from the Burke Museum of Natural History and Culture and a caricature of Darwin from an 1871 issue of Vanity, courtesy of Dr. John Edwards, make up the rest of the display case. A poster of the Beagle's voyage and a handout, Men of the Day, which accompanied the 1871 print, round out the display.
